Transaction 59079ed7d723fcb74526bbeac7de709eb09c84ccf5e214cf2ce18321fbe8d79a

1 Input
2 Outputs
  • 59079ed7d723fcb74526bbeac7de709eb09c84ccf5e214cf2ce18321fbe8d79a:0
  • value  49622329
    address  17jQWkmc6x7PYhrc9mtTUgMwAwBQkznuBh
  • 59079ed7d723fcb74526bbeac7de709eb09c84ccf5e214cf2ce18321fbe8d79a:1
  • value  5928364
    address  3NyumcY8TisKYnNVdajb9XjUv3MNUg6ZLv